5.8. Filter

This wireless router supports MAC Address Control, which prevents unauthorized clients
from accessing your wireless network.
Enable Wireless MAC Filtering: Enable the wireless access control function
Adding an address into the list
Enter the "MAC Address" and "Comment" of the wireless station to be added and
then click <Add>. The wireless station will now be added into the "Current Access
Control List" below. If you are having any difficulties filling in the fields, just click
"Clear" and both "MAC Address" and "Comment" fields will be cleared.
Remove an address from the list
If you want to remove a MAC address from the "Current Access Control List ",
select the MAC address that you want to remove in the list and then click "Delete
Selected". If you want to remove all the MAC addresses from the list, just click the
<Delete All> button. Click <Reset> will clear your current selections.
Click <Apply> at the bottom of the screen to save the above configurations.
